What are the responsibilities and job description for the Resident Project Representative Senior position at Metropolitan St. Louis Sewer District?
Essential Functions:
Essential Functions: Assign and coordinate the work of construction management team members, manage consultant construction managers performing work of considerable difficulty, assist in coordinating the construction manager of facilities with other District departments Provide a high level of administration and technical expertise and leadership as part of a construction/contract management team responsible for the administration of the construction of collection system and/or facility improvement projects
Verify that the construction conforms to the contract documents
Evaluate/review change order claims requests, contractor submittals
Prepare technical reports concerning complex construction and engineering problems and solutions
Perform construction observation; make necessary field inspections to determine existing conditions
May meet with government officials, consultants, and the general public to help communicate District policies and responsibilities.
Additional Responsibilities:
Oversee Construction Management Team on projects; in absence of supervisor, oversee subordinates
May perform related work as required or as delegated by supervisors. May develop presentations to District staff and external groups.
M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S:
Training and Experience:
Bachelor's degree from an accredited college or university with major course work in Engineering, Construction Management or related field; AND a minimum of eight years' experience in construction management, engineering OR an associate degree in related field, and fifteen years of progressively responsible experience in Construction Management and inspection of construction.
Desirable Knowledge Skills and Abilities:
Extensive knowledge of principles and practices of civil construction
Comprehensive knowledge of District regulations and procedures applicable to construction
Problem-solving and communication skills necessary to work effectively with contractors, engineers, and MSD staff to ensure the successful completion of these projects
Considerable knowledge of spreadsheet and word processing
Basic knowledge in accounting
Extensive skill in reading and interpreting complex engineering plans and specifications
Exceptional skill in maintaining records and preparing technical reports
Thorough skill in analyzing and integrating data
Considerable skill in communicating effectively both in oral and written form
Considerable skill in maintaining effective working relationships with consulting engineers, contractors, private developers, governmental officials and the general public and considerable skill in planning and coordinating the work of others.
SPECIAL REQUIREMENT:
Must possess a valid driver's license issued by the state in which the employee resides.
Pursuant to MSD's "Substance Abuse Policy and Procedures," this position has been designated as
safety sensitive and candidate must pass a D.O.T. Drug Test for this position. Employees occupying
this position are subject to Federal (D.O.T.) Drug and Alcohol Testing Regulations.
Employees of MSD must have a proficient or higher overall rating on last review.

ABOUT US: The Metropolitan St. Louis Sewer District provides comprehensive wastewater and storm water management services to residents and businesses in both St. Louis City and County. As one of the most recognized employers in the region and a fixture in the downtown area, MSD employs over 900 individuals in a wide-range of roles including skilled crafts and laborers, engineering, information technology, finance, human resources and administration support.
